#devschuur@irc.tweakers.net: 16:28 < Tanooki> Weet iemand welk algoritme ik zou moeten gebruiken om het volgende te doen? Ik moet een nummer van 9 cijfers bruteforcen, waarvan ik 6 cijfers weet. Ik moet dus met dat algoritme een lijst maken van alle nummers die ik moet proberen (dus xxxxxx000, xxxxxx001, xxxxxx002, etc. maar ook 9xxxxxx11, 98xxx…
module Combinaties where
import Data.List
deleteFromHead :: Eq a => a -> [a] -> [a]
deleteFromHead x [] = []
deleteFromHead x (y:ys)
| x == y = ys
| otherwise = (y:ys)
generate :: Eq a => Int -> [a] -> [a] -> [[a]]
generate n values knowns = generate' n knowns
where
-- base cases
generate' 0 [] = [[]]
generate' 0 knowns = []
-- recursive cases
generate' n [] = [v : subsolution | v <- values, subsolution <- generate' (n-1) []]
generate' n knowns = let values' = nub (values ++ knowns) in
[v : subsolution | v <- values', subsolution <- generate' (n-1) (deleteFromHead v knowns)]
test = generate 9 ['0'..'9'] "783659"
-- length test == 64234 -- (216.20 secs, 250246530152 bytes)
